Objective

By the end of this lesson, you will have a better understanding of how planet Earth was formed.

Materials and Prep

  • Pen and paper
  • Access to the internet for research
  • Curiosity and an open mind!

Activities

  • Research Time: Use the internet to find information about the formation of planet Earth. Take notes on the key points you discover.
  • Model Making: Create a model of how you think Earth was formed using materials you find at home. Be creative!
  • Storytelling: Write a short story or draw a comic strip depicting the formation of Earth. Use your imagination!

Talking Points

  • Quotation: "Billions of years ago, a giant cloud of dust and gas started to collapse under its gravity, eventually forming our planet Earth."
  • Quotation: "During its formation, Earth went through intense heat and collisions with other objects, shaping its surface and structure."
  • Quotation: "The process of Earth's formation took millions of years, with different stages contributing to the planet we know today."
  • Quotation: "It's fascinating to think about how Earth's unique features, like oceans and continents, were shaped over time through natural processes."
